Tag: .NET
All the articles with the tag ".NET".
-
探索.NET服务生命周期:如何正确使用Transient、Scoped和Singleton
Published: at 12:03 PM本文深入解析.NET应用中的服务生命周期管理,详细介绍Transient、Scoped和Singleton三种生命周期的特点及最佳实践,同时帮助开发者避免常见错误,构建高性能稳定的应用架构。
-
深入浅出ASP.NET Core依赖注入:构建高效、可扩展的应用
Published: at 12:00 PM探索依赖注入在ASP.NET Core中的应用,从基础概念到高级实践,全方位助力开发者构建松耦合、可测试和可扩展的应用架构。
-
🚀利用.NET Aspire简化服务发现:分布式应用开发的新革命
Published: at 09:27 PM本文详细讲解如何通过.NET Aspire简化服务发现过程,优化分布式应用程序的开发和部署,涵盖代码实例和实际应用场景。
-
在.NET 9中打造自定义GraphQL查询构建器:最佳实践与完整实现
Published: at 09:25 PM通过动态GraphQL查询模板、Minimal API和依赖注入,轻松构建高效、灵活的GraphQL客户端。本文将带你深入探讨如何在.NET 9中实现这一功能,让你的开发更上一层楼。
-
【ASP.NET Core】用ServiceCollection Extension Pattern简化服务注册,提升代码质量!
Published: at 08:07 PMServiceCollection Extension Pattern是一种能够优化ASP.NET Core项目中的服务注册逻辑的强大模式。通过该模式,你可以有效提高代码的组织性、可读性、可维护性,并适应复杂应用场景的需求。本文详细解析其实现方法及应用实例。
-
掌握ASP.NET Core中间件的核心原理与最佳实践,一文全解析!
Published: at 08:14 AMASP.NET Core中的中间件是构建高效Web API的重要组件。本文详细解析中间件的定义、工作原理、执行顺序、内置功能、自定义实现及最佳实践,为技术学习者提供深度技术支持。
-
解析ASP.NET中的响应压缩技术:优化.NET API性能的秘密武器 🚀
Published: at 03:01 PM了解如何通过响应压缩技术优化ASP.NET应用性能,从配置方法到压缩提供者种类、实现自定义压缩以及压缩级别设置,助力开发者全面掌握这一性能优化利器。
-
🚀探索最新.NET 10:使用开发容器实现高效环境隔离
Published: at 01:30 PM学习如何使用开发容器(Dev Containers)快速、安全地尝试最新的 .NET 10 预览版本,同时保持本地环境的清洁。详细教程带你掌握设置步骤、配置选项以及相关工具。
-
🚀 提升ASP.NET Core配置验证的利器:FluentValidation与Options Pattern的完美结合
Published: at 12:00 AM文章详细讲解如何在ASP.NET Core中使用FluentValidation库与Options Pattern集成,确保应用启动时及时发现配置错误,提升配置验证的灵活性和表达力。